What is the cheapest month to fly from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.

The cheapest month for flights from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port is January, where tickets cost $534 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and July,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is $897 and $791 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.

To get a below average price on the flight from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port, you should book around 7 weeks before departure.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 14 weeks before departure.

FAQs for booking Toronto to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port flights

  • What is the cheapest flight from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

    In the last 3 days, the lowest price for a flight from Toronto Pearson Intl Airport to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port was $226 for a one-way ticket and $420 for a round-trip.

  • Do I need a passport to fly between Toronto and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

    Yes, you'll most likely have to show a valid passport before boarding the plane in Toronto and on arrival in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port.

  • Which airlines offer Wi-Fi service onboard planes from Toronto to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

    Air Canada, Air France, and Lufthansa offer inflight Wi-Fi service on the Toronto to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port flight route.

  • Which aircraft models fly most regularly from Toronto to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

    The Boeing 777-300ER is the aircraft model that flies most regularly on the Toronto to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port flight route.

  • Which airline alliances offer flights from Toronto to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

    Star Alliance, SkyTeam, and oneworld are the airline alliances operating flights between Toronto and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port, with Star Alliance being the most commonly used for this route.

  • On which days can I fly direct from Toronto to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

    There are nonstop flights from Toronto to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port on a daily basis.

  • What is the Hacker Fare option on flights from Toronto to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port?

    Hacker Fares allow you to combine one-way tickets in order to save you money over a traditional round-trip ticket. You could then fly to Paris Charles de Gaulle Airport with an airline and back to Toronto with another airline. Booking your flights between Toronto and CDG can sometimes prove cheaper using this method.
